10 Ways to Relish Fall in Vail, Colorado

Photo of a Couple Hiking During Fall in Vail Colorado.We’re fully aware that summer and winter are “peak” tourist seasons here in the White River National Forest. But please don’t overlook the visual and venturesome splendor of autumn, with its vivid meld of marigold, kelly green, and amber, often accented by snow-capped mountains at the tail end of the season. Visually, fall in Vail, Colorado, is stupendously stunning—photographers, hikers, geocachers, and fly fishers cannot resist an afternoon amid tens of thousands of bright, lemon-colored birches. With so many things to do in Vail, Colorado, you won’t have to worry about bumping elbows with fellow travelers. There’s a bevy of activities to go around (and then some). Not to be overlooked amongst all of the natural beauty is the diverse culinary and craft beverage scene that lines I-70. Please click the links below to learn more about each pursuit.

  1. Play 18 holes at Vail Golf Club or EagleVail Golf Club
  2. Go horseback riding with Beaver Creek Stables or Vail Stables
  3. Hike to Gore Lake, Shrine Ridge, or the Upper Piney River
  4. Paddle through the wildest rapids in Colorado with Sage Outdoor Adventures or Lakota Guides
  5. Rent an ATV and explore the backcountry
  6. Join a guided fly fishing excursion
  7. Savor an Oktoberfest lager at Vail Brewing Co. 
  8. Cycle through the mountains—a mountain biker’s dreamland awaits
  9. Embark on a self-guided photography tour of the surrounding foliage
  10. Try geocaching for the first time
